Long Term Glucose Metabolism in Conservatively Treated Patients With Congenital Hyperinsulinism
NCT01819584 · Status: UNKNOWN · Type: OBSERVATIONAL · Enrollment: 30
Last updated 2013-03-27
Summary
The purpose of this study is to continue follow up of conservatively treated CHI patients and to focus on their metabolic outcome, including frequency of hypoglycemia after discontinuing treatment and incidence of diabetes mellitus in the long term.
